Graduate By Hilton Nashville
36.151406, -86.799877The upscale Graduate Nashville hotel enjoys a prime location in the heart of Nashville, within 2 km of a popular place of worship such as Nashville First Baptist Church. This Nashville hotel lies 25 minutes' stroll from Adventure Science Center, and offers an à la carte restaurant and a swimming pool onsite.
Location
The Parthenon is 1.5 km from the 4-star upscale property which is also a short way from Cathedral of the Incarnation. The Graduate Nashville is located 5 minutes' walk from Vanderbilt University and 25 minutes' stroll from Country Music Hall of Fame and Museum. This upscale accommodation allows you to enjoy such natural sights as Rose Park about 10 minutes' drive away.
The nearest bus stop is Charlotte Avenue & 20th Avenue Eastbound, it is around 10 minutes' walk away.
Rooms
The allergy-friendly rooms are fitted with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, and furnished with a writing table. Guests can use a separate toilet and a shower/bath combination, along with a hair dryer and towels.
Eat & Drink
The Graduate offers on-site breakfast in the restaurant. Poindexter Coffee is one of the 3 in-house restaurants. Visitors can have a drink at the rooftop bar, which has karaoke and a TV. It also looks onto the skyline. There is a bar serving American food around 5 minutes' walk away.
Leisure & Business
The Graduate Nashville goes the extra mile to provide guests with fitness classes to help them stay fit. The accommodation has a fitness area. Finally, the property houses meeting rooms featuring a photocopy machine and a desk.
